International Dialing Prefix (IDD) International Direct Dialing Prefix:
The IDD prefix is the international prefix needed to dial a call FROM the country listed TO another country. This is followed by the country code for the country you are calling.
0011 
National Dialing Prefix (NDD) National Direct Dialing Prefix:
The NDD prefix is the access code used to make a call WITHIN that country from one city to another.

The Australia country code 61 will allow you to call Australia from another country. Australia telephone code 61 is dialed after the IDD. Australia international dialing 61 is followed by an area code.
